With their second album, Lost in Lona present themselves more uncompromising than ever. The songs sound more immediate, stripped down, and intense. They bring the band’s essence to the forefront: directness and stories that don’t need to hide behind metaphors.
Since their debut «Scared Like a Mother and Her Gun», the duo from Basel and Zurich has quietly yet powerfully carved out their place in the Swiss music scene. With soft, carrying voices and raw guitar sounds, Lost in Lona move between the emotional fields of intimacy, melancholy, and departure. Their inspirations include artists such as Big Thief, Phoebe Bridgers, Lizzy McAlpine, Divorce, and Billie Marten.
